Bayes' Theorem

Let A and B be two events such that P(A|B) denotes the probability of the occurrence of A given that B has occurred and denotes the probability of the occurrence B of given that A has occurred, then:

$$ P(A|B)=\frac{P(B|A)P(A)}{P(B)}$$
$$ P(A|B)=\frac{P(B|A)P(A)}{P(B|A)P(A)+P(B|A^c)P(A^c)}$$
